If FTP does an ENQ,RET=TEST, determines that the dataset is not available and 
terminates the transfer, there is no contention to display.
You can do a D GRS,RES=(*,dsname) to see who is holding the dataset at that 
moment.

Chokalingam Thangavelu wrote:

>Is there a way to find out which jobs & userids was Holding/Locking the 
>dataset?

If *during* the event, you can try renaming a dataset and then use PF01 in TSO 
/ ISPF or try on console this command:
D GRS,C to see any contention.

Or have your automation product monitor IEF099I so it can issue D GRS,C 
immediately.

>One of our FTP job failed in July and need to find out the root cause of the 
>failure. We have not seen any network failure, so need to find out anyone was 
>holding the dataset during that time.

For *after* the event, you can use DAF (freebie), RACF Report Writer or 
IRRADU00 to do your audits.
